Abstract
A fastener snaps through aligned apertures in two work pieces. The shape of the aperture in the first work piece is such that the fastener cannot be withdrawn from it. However, the aperture in the second work piece is so shaped that the fastener can be rotated for removal of the fastener from the second work piece. The work pieces thereby can be separated, but the fastener remains in substantially permanent association with the first work piece for reuse of the work piece and the fastener.
